Danvers committees consider crisis-response team after bullying incidents; Accessibility Commission proposes coordinated rapid response

Human Rights and Inclusion Committee, Town of Danvers · December 19, 2024

Summary

The Accessibility Commission presented a draft statement and proposed a crisis-response team to partner with the Human Rights and Inclusion Committee to respond to community incidents and bullying more quickly; members supported the idea in principle but urged careful, deliberative planning before implementation.

The Town of Danvers Accessibility Commission on Dec. 19 proposed forming a crisis-response team with members of the Human Rights and Inclusion Committee to respond to incidents — including reported adult bullying — in days rather than months. Christie Fair, chair of the Accessibility Commission, told the committee the group drafted a statement and discussed a model for a nimble, cross-committee response that could convene relevant stakeholders and coordinate outreach.
